Ashurst (Kent) station operates without a traditional ticket office, but fear not—ticket machines are available, allowing you to collect pre-purchased tickets or buy on the spot. These machines cater to Disabled Persons Railcard holders, ensuring accessibility for all passengers. The station itself features step-free access to platform 2, though accessing platform 1 does require navigating some steps via a footbridge. Those requiring assistance can find help points on both platforms, making it easier for everyone to navigate their journey.
While staff assistance isn't available, passengers can withdraw support directly from the on-train crew, assuring that help is always at hand. For those driving, the station offers 65 parking spaces, with two dedicated to accessible parking. Cyclists can take advantage of the bike stands located within the car park, though it's worthwhile noting that these spaces are unsheltered.

Denham Golf Club station might be small, but it is functional and supportive for passengers. Although it does not have a ticket office on-site, there are ticket machines available for purchasing and collecting tickets. For those needing to validate smartcards, it includes smartcard validators. You can comfortably rely on audio announcements and departure screens for keeping track of your journey.
While the station lacks staffed assistance, it accommodates passengers with an induction loop and a helpline number, 08002006060, providing essential travel support. Accessibility, though limited, is enhanced by step-free access via long ramps from the main road. Additionally, assistance can be arranged to the nearby Gerrards Cross station for a more accessible experience. For bicycle enthusiasts, the station provides three bicycle storage spaces conveniently located at the entrance to the London-bound platform.
